Before you begin any design project, it is very important to find out the inside design aesthetic that works for you. Often, the architecture of one's space will help set the tone for the inside; alternately, juxtaposing opposite design elements could be utilized to state your individual style. With numerous design genres to work within, a broad comprehension of each can serve as a foundation to start defining your vision. The following is an example of the very most widely practised design genres. You can find much more to think about when establishing your individual design style and often, aspects of some genres can complement others to make a space that's uniquely you. There are numerous samples of architectural and interior design styles to be observed through the entire Seattle area. Contemporary style is defined by clean lines, sculptural elements and the carefully considered utilization of colour. Furniture pieces are composed of straight lines and are an artful mixture of wood, textiles and metals. Whites and neutrals tend to be accentuated by bold colours. The texture is an important part of contemporary design to guarantee the space comes with an inviting aesthetic as opposed to feeling cold and austere. The focus of contemporary design is function first. Decoration for the sake of filling blank spaces is kept to the absolute minimum; in modern design, accent pieces are strategically incorporated to serve a purpose while also adding visual interest. In comparison with contemporary design, traditional spaces feature furniture and accents that are gracious and ornamental in design.

Fabrics for furniture, windows and the rest of the property will reflect elegance through a combination of floral prints, damask patterns and stripes.Wing-backed chairs, claw-footed tables, and furniture pieces that hearken back once again to the 18th and 19th centuries tend to be used. Highly coordinated spaces certainly are a trademark of traditional design, where textiles are carried throughout, used on upholstered furniture, patterned wallpapers and complementary window dressings. Classical design is defined by symmetry, balance and the utilization of grand focal points. Greek and Roman styling inspire this design genre that is steeped in tradition. Inspiration is drawn from historic periods where an emphasis on lavish styling and immaculate balance are key features. Designs are centred on a main focal point such as a grand staircase or ornate fireplace, keeping furnishings in strict order. Upholstery patterns are kept to the absolute minimum, to position increased exposure of the architecture and ornate decor. Country-inspired design can reflect the American, French or Swedish country. In every styles, the target is comfort and honesty in design. Furniture is either handcrafted or made to appear this way and presents materials in their more natural, unfinished state. The decoration is often made up of antique or faux antique pieces that reflect life in the country. Fabric patterns reflect agricultural themes printed on toiles and bleached linens. Colours are muted to produce a quiet and warm aesthetic. When you have your design direction in mind, you are able to accept your design project all on your own or seek professional assistance.
